I dive a Gekko. WRT SS16's comment that Suunto's are as liberal as PADI dive tables, let me assure you that they are MUCH more liberal than the tables (for the reason mentioned above--tracking a multilevel dive and giving you credit for it). That said, my computer is more "conservative" than others. As far as I can tell, this is never by more than a few minutes at decent depths (if it really is the case other computers give more hours at very shallow depths, who cares? You won't be staying for many hours!). I know of no easy way to make this computer more "liberal". You can make it a bit *more* conservative by increasing your perceived risk for DCS. I dive mine in Nitrox mode, and I guess you could lie about the mix to increase NDLs, but this would be very unwise (though do note that the Gekko, and possibly other Suuntos do calculate Nitrox mixes as +1% richer than what they are). Overall, I just don't find the Gekko to be limiting the diving I am currently doing.
